150% Unbalanced-Load Tolerance for Mixed Three-Phase Loads

HESP 16–20kW EU is designed to handle uneven phase demand without requiring all branch loads to remain perfectly balanced. The HESP 16–20kW EU is specified as capable of 150% unbalanced load output for single-phase loads within a three-phase system.

2x Peak Output for Motors up to 12HP

The combination of 2x peak power and a 12HP motor reference gives the 20kW model clear startup reserve for pumps, compressors and other heavy three-phase loads. The HESP48200SH3 20kW model reaches 40kVA maximum peak power and lists motor load capacity up to 12HP.

Dual Battery Inputs for 350A High-Current Operation

Two battery inputs share the connection burden of a high-current 48V system, while the 350A ceiling provides the throughput needed for the 20kW power class. Two dedicated battery input ports give the HESP 16–20kW EU a clearer physical path for connecting a high-current 48V storage system.

Three MPPTs and 1000V PV for Large Solar Arrays

A large PV array can be divided across three independent trackers and longer strings, giving the 16–20kW three-phase system more solar design freedom without concentrating the whole array on one input. HESP48200SH3 accepts up to 30kW of PV input, approximately 1.5 times its 20kW rated AC power.

Scale Three-Phase Storage to Nine Inverters

Parallel operation lets larger three-phase storage systems grow in stages as load demand increases. The HESP 16–20kW EU supports 1–9 units in parallel, so capacity can be expanded while keeping the same three-phase inverter architecture and control platform.

RSD and AFCI Protection for High-Power PV Systems

HESP 16–20kW EU includes dedicated electrical protection functions for the PV, grid, leakage, arc-fault or multi-inverter conditions specified for the model. On a three-phase platform supporting up to 1000V PV and 30kW PV input, these functions add dedicated PV-side shutdown and arc-fault protection.
